package com.tuplejump.stargate.lucene.query.function;
import com.tuplejump.stargate.lucene.Type;
import org.codehaus.jackson.JsonGenerator;
import java.io.IOException;
/**
* User: satya
*/
public class Sum implements Aggregate {
double sum = 0;
Type cqlType;
String field;
String alias;
boolean distinct;
Values values;
public Sum(AggregateFactory aggregateFactory, Type type, boolean distinct) {
this.field = aggregateFactory.getField();
this.alias = aggregateFactory.getAlias();
this.cqlType = type;
this.distinct = distinct;
if (!type.isNumeric()) {
throw new UnsupportedOperationException("Sum function is available only on numeric types");
}
if (distinct) {
values = new Values(aggregateFactory, distinct);
}
}
public String getFunction() {
return "sum";
}
@Override
public void aggregate(Tuple tuple) {
if (distinct) values.aggregate(tuple);
else add((Number) tuple.getValue(field));
}
private void add(Number obj) {
if (cqlType == Type.integer) {
sum += obj.intValue();
} else if (cqlType == Type.bigint) {
sum += obj.longValue();
} else if (cqlType == Type.decimal) {
sum += obj.floatValue();
} else if (cqlType == Type.bigdecimal) {
sum += obj.doubleValue();
}
}
@Override
public void writeJson(JsonGenerator generator) throws IOException {
generator.writeStartObject();
generator.writeFieldName(alias);
if (distinct)
for (Object value : values.values)
add((Number) value);
generator.writeNumber(sum);
generator.writeEndObject();
}
}
